Being distracted by busyness is an obstacle in my prayer life. I sometimes feel I may have too many things on my plate to do. Even good things can be an enemy of great things, because they steal away the time.

I aim to pray and spend time with God before I do anything else in the morning. But sometimes I’m tempted to check Whatsapp, open an email etc. Then I get caught up in wordly things and feel that I’ve let God down or that my faith isn’t sincere. This, in turn, can lead to me coming to God with less confidence.

Looking back in my life, the biggest obstacles to faith and to prayer have been discouragement from “unanswered prayers” and disappointments. In retrospect, many of these things are a result of a worldly belief that prayer is something you ‘do’ to ’cause’ something to happen. Most cases this has been in troubled times when my heart has been in pain, saying: “Just make that pain stop, do something about it!” Essentially, approaching prayer as if it was a tactic to cause something to happen.
Some of the biggest answers to my prayers have come naturally and freely, and were not “caused” but were “given”. My mind still marvels at this, and my engineers mind is unable to wrap itself around that. Thank you Jesus!
